Understanding the Role of a Podiatrist
A podiatrist is a medical professional who specializes in the diagnosis, treatment, and prevention of foot, ankle, and lower leg disorders. Their comprehensive knowledge encompasses various conditions that can affect foot health, ranging from minor issues like calluses and corns to more serious complications such as fractures or infections.
Common Conditions Treated by Podiatrists
- Plantar Fasciitis: A common cause of heel pain due to inflammation of the plantar fascia.
- Flat Feet: A condition where the arch of the foot collapses, often leading to pain and discomfort.
- Diabetic Foot: Podiatrists help manage complications arising from diabetes, including ulcers and neuropathy.
- Foot Injuries: Sprains, fractures, and other injuries are commonly treated by podiatrists.
- Fungal Infections: Nail fungus and athlete's foot are infectious conditions that require professional treatment.

The Importance of Preventative Care
Prevention is better than cure, especially when it comes to foot health. Regular visits to a podiatrist can help identify potential issues before they escalate. Here are some benefits of preventative care:
- Early Detection: Regular check-ups can catch problems early, leading to simpler and less invasive treatments.
- Customized Exercise Plans: Podiatrists can recommend exercises that improve foot strength and flexibility, helping to prevent injuries.
- Footwear Advice: Receiving guidance on appropriate footwear can significantly reduce the risk of developing foot issues.
- Education: Podiatrists provide insight into proper foot care routines and best practices for maintaining foot health.

Foot Care Tips for Healthy Feet
In addition to professional care, individuals should adopt good foot care practices to maintain healthy feet. Here are some tips:
- Wear Appropriate Footwear: Always choose shoes that offer support, comfort, and protection. Avoid high heels and poorly fitting shoes.
- Keep Feet Clean and Dry: Wash your feet daily and dry them thoroughly, especially between the toes, to prevent fungal infections.
- Moisturize: Apply foot cream to keep your skin hydrated, but avoid the areas between your toes.
- Regular Exercise: Engage in physical activities that promote circulation, such as walking or swimming.
- Inspect Your Feet: Regularly check for any changes, including blisters, redness, or abnormalities.
